Creating a Functional Doc M Bathroom

A Doc M compliant bathroom demands to be fully accessible for users with physical limitations. When planning a functional Doc M bathroom, it's essential to factor in a range of features. A well-designed Doc M bathroom ought to include ample array of accessibility features. Essential components comprise a appropriate sized turning space, handrails in strategic locations, and adjustable wash basin. In addition, a secure flooring surface is highly recommended to prevent the risk of injury.

  • Guarantee a minimum clearance of 900mm for maneuvering within the bathroom.
  • Place grab rails strategically the bathroom, especially near the toilet and shower/bath area.
  • Select a slip-resistant flooring option.
